I have a set of 4 Tein HA coil over for a R32 HCR32 - Height & Dampner Adjustable. I bought them 3 1/2 year ago for my first R32 but sold that May '03 and these have been sitting in my garage ever since to be put on my current r32. I've chosen to leave my r32 stock as it is. I had bought these brand new ($1900) and did just under 30 000kms while on the car.

So now i've chosen to sell them since i aint gonna use them no more. They have no leaks on any of the shafts, they have a few scratches and scuff marks as u'd expect.

The spring rates where from memory 7k front and 5k rear or 6k front and 4 rear. Ride was stiff but not harsh once adjusted correctly.

Helper springs are included, but no c spanner included but can be bought from industrial hardwares or suspension shops.
